Download NowNEW DELHI: The Directorate of Higher Secondary Education (DHSE) Kerala has published the time table for Kerala Class 11, 12 model exam 2025. The state board will hold the Kerala model exam for Class 11 and plus two from February 17 to 21.
The DHSE Kerala in November announced to hold the Kerala SSLC and plus two board exams 2025 from March 3 to March 26, as per the time table uploaded on the official website, dhsekerala.gov.in.
The Kerala model exam for +1 and +2 classes will be held in two shifts - shift 1 will be conducted from 9.30 am to 12.15 pm and shift 2 from 2 pm to 4.45 pm. Practical exams for all subjects, except Biology and music, will be conducted in the morning shift from 9.30 am to 11.45 pm and 2 pm to 4.15 pm in the afternoon shift.
The board clarified that the biology exams will be administered on the exam date from 2 pm to 4.25 pm with a cool-off time of 25 minutes.
Kerala Class 11 model exam time table 2025
Students will be given 15 minutes cool-off time for botany and zoology and another 10 minutes for preparatory time for zoology. Whereas, the music exam will be held from 2 pm to 3.45 pm.
